Governor Schwarzenegger Appoints Two to Stanislaus County Superior Court
Governor Arnold Schwarzenegger today announced the
appointment of John D. Freeland and Nan C. Jacobs to judgeships in the
Stanislaus County Superior Court.
Freeland, 51, of Modesto, has been an associate and then a
shareholder with Curtis & Arata since 1998. He was a sole practitioner from
1996 to 1998 and was a junior partner with Williams, Romanski, Polverari, &
Skelton from 1988 to 1996. Freeland was an associate with Ericksen, Arbuthnot,
Kilduff, Day & Lindstrom Incorporated from 1986 to 1988 and, from 1985 to
1986, with Roberts & Moore. He was an associate with the Law Offices of
Loraine Wallace in 1985, the Law Offices of Roger Neathery from 1984 to 1985,
and with Halston & Clark from 1983 to 1984. He earned a Juris Doctorate
degree from the Santa Clara University School of Law and a Bachelor of Arts
degree from the University of
California, Berkeley. He fills one of
the new positions created by Senate
Bill 56. Freeland is a Democrat.
Jacobs, 57, of Modesto, has been an attorney then partner with
Crabtree, Schmidt & Jacobs since 1980. She previously was an attorney with
Chessie System Law Department from 1979 to 1980. Jacobs earned a Juris Doctorate
degree from Indiana University School of Law and a Bachelor of Arts degree from
Indiana
University. She fills one
of the new positions created by Senate
Bill 56. Jacobs is a Democrat.
The compensation for each position is
$178,789.
